Hey Doran,

Passing the uniform job to you while I'm out. The 35 uniform sets for the new Kestrelby depot are bagged by size and sitting in bay two. Records team, please log them against the depot opening file once they ship. Pickup's set for Monday morning. Make sure the courier gets the hand-over instruction below.

dispatch memo: the sorius tamius courier leaves the praeth ledger at gate 4873 under passcode 928014

// New folks: these tests intentionally spin up fresh worker instances to
// measure first-invocation latency, so expect each case to take several
// seconds. Do not enable warm pooling here — it defeats the purpose and
// will mask regressions in dependency loading. The harness calls the
// staging gateway directly and records timings per handler version.
// Authentication against staging is required for every cold invocation,
// and the fixture injects the bearer token that appears below.

login token, yajeg-fawif: eyJhbGciOiJIUzI1NiIsInR5cCI6IkpXVCJ9.eyJzdWIiOiIEdPQYnZXaZIn0.HSRTnYZBx0Qc

The Inkmill markdown pipeline renders user-submitted docs in three stages: parse, sanitize, render. Sanitization strips raw HTML and rewrites embeds through the Lattice proxy; nothing user-controlled reaches the renderer unescaped. Reviewers should focus on the sanitizer allowlist, which changes most often. The threat model, allowlist history, and bypass test suite are documented on the internal page below.

dashboard of tajef-bagaf = https://jira.lumicsys.test/pipeline/pages/ticket/board/38c7a6816de95075